What's the use of linking paper based to online...because we have submitted all the papers.. And the visa officer will consider everything at a time and directly come to a decision... Reject or pass...am I right or wrong..?
Then how could these guys could say medical is passed...and eligibility valuation is going.....?
After linking your application online, you would get these updates, about medical and review of eligibility.
In both paper and online application, these stages of your application are updates on their online database system.
So, you would get updates, even if you had applied on paper.
